(In reply to Sergio Pascual from comment #4)
> > 
> > >  - Python 3 runtime, your package does not have a Requires on python3. It's
> > > generated automatically for packages under python system directory. I
> > > haven't found a better way than an explicit 
> > >   Requires: python(abi) = 3.3
> > Thanks again for good catch, fixed using >= 3.3 . 
> 
> I don't think you can do that (>= 3.3). Even if the code is compatible
> between 3.3 and (say), 3.4, the pyc and pyc have to be recompiled for each
> version of the interpreter.
> 
> Instead of the explicit version you can use
> 
> Requires:  python(abi) = %{python3_version}

Yes, that must be the way to do it, fixed. Thanks!  New links:
